Capalaba then and now
Side-by-side ABS Census comparison for Capalaba, QLD (postcode 4157) — how the suburb looked across Census years from 2011 to 2021.
Population
Census 2011 → 2016 → 2021
+8.2% over 10 years
| Metric | 2011 | 2016 | 2021 | Change (→2021)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 16,644 | 17,333 | 18,002 | +1,358 · +8.2% |
| Median age | 36 | 37 | 39 | +3 · +8.3% |
| Median household income | $1,346/wk | $1,484/wk | $1,747/wk | +$401 · +29.8% |
| Median personal income | $631/wk | $703/wk | $804/wk | +$173 · +27.4% |
| Median rent | $320/wk | $350/wk | $385/wk | +$65 · +20.3% |
| Median mortgage | $1,950/mo | $1,850/mo | $1,785/mo | $165 · -8.5% |
| Average household size | 2.7 | 2.6 | 2.6 | -0.1 · -3.7% |
Change is measured from the earliest available Census year to 2021 for each metric.
